I've got to get a floor levelled up in time for an UFH system to go down and from what I've read, traditional sand and cement screed can take 1day per 1mm to dry.

I have a 2.2m x 1m area that has a depth of 150mm.

Is this going to take 150 days to dry? Is there any advice you can give me to reduce this time as the system is looking to be installed in a couple of weeks :eek:

Thanks for your help on this one.
 
My screed was ok after a couple of weeks , but we kept it covered with plastic to slow drying process as it improves strength .(65-100mm depth)
